. Commonly deployed as an aftermarket replacement board to convert standard LCD/LED TVs into feature-rich Android Smart TVs, this "three-in-one" combo board integrates the power supply, LED backlight driver, and TV mainboard onto a single PCB. n.m368.818 firmware

Before flashing any software, you must understand the hardware capabilities. The N.M368.818 is an analog TV control board designed primarily for the Asia-Pacific and Middle East markets. Key Technical Specifications Copy the
